MANILA, PHILIPPINES — The House of Representatives' Committee on Justice will conduct a motu proprio investigation on the United States' request for pastor Apollo Quiboloy to be extradited.

A written request from Akbayan Rep. Perci Cendaña prompted the investigation in aid of legislation.

House justice panel to probe US' extradition request for Quiboloy
"There is an overwhelming public interest and concern over the process by which extradition requests are received, evaluated, and acted upon.
